John Florance

DAM Practice Manager

Risetime Inc

John has been managing and designing production workflows for over twenty years. He got his start in publishing by helping businesses and associations move from typesetting into desktop publishing. This led to careers centered around database publishing, process color separating, XML-based editorial workflows and eventually, digital asset management. Media asset management is his platform of choice for developing digital workflows built on top of a variety of disruptive technologies. Today, John consults on media management as part of Risetime, a Chicago-based company that specializes in managed services on both public and private clouds. Customers range from consumer product companies, pharma, M&E and electronics manufacturers. Through close collaboration with clients and experienced development partners, Risetime both designs best in class digital workflows and rescues struggling DAMs. He also is one of the founders of the Artesia and Media Manager User Community, comprised of DAM professionals that use the OpenText DAM products and is the co-founder of the Midwest Digital Asset Managers Meetup.
